Trade experts have suggested Vietnamese garment enterprises come up with business strategies to gain a foothold in Canada as it is now one of the largest garments and textiles importers in the world.

Exporters should focus on making good quality products with different designs and provide their clients with sufficient information on prices, images of products and technical specifications, experts said.
They should take part in trade fairs in Canada and its neighbouring areas, considering this a good way to enter the market, said experts.

According to the Industry and Trade Ministry, though having 2,000 garment producers, prices for made-in-Canada garment products are much higher than imported ones because the northern American country has to import input materials that leads to higher production costs.

Canada is now a large garment importer, with products majorly imported from the US , China , Mexico , India , Bangladesh , Taiwan , the Republic of Korea , Pakistan and Turkey .

The country’s demand for women’s clothes accounts for 50 percent of the total./.
